DIY EMF Detection: Using a Handheld Meter
Want to check electromagnetic fields in your residence without a lot of money? A handheld EMF device can be a quite useful gadget. These fairly affordable devices usually show EMF readings in read more units like microteslas (µT) or milligauss (mG). To begin your own investigation, find a calm spot and turn off nearby devices as much as possible . Then, gradually position the probe of the meter around different areas – structures, power outlets, and nearby sources – to detect any notable electromagnetic areas . Remember to read the device's instructions for detailed operation and guidelines information.
